I don't want to be perceived as critical here, my friend. But I see the same potential for problems everyone else happily accepts as "normal":
What I observe is a permanent siting on a tightly enclosed area, with little to no option for alternating and refreshing the areas where the chickens are to be kept. Day after day, age after age, the same birds to be kept in the same space. It's typical, even normal.... and the root of many problems at the outset.
Sere and moonscape spaces along with waste management obsessions and "schemes" soon follow this method. Bags of lime and DE and coffers will be emptied keeping up with it all.
Needlessly, I'd like to add, as it's a self-imposed problem. I have yet to deal with any of these things, because I have tried to beat them at the gate.
